摘要

Abstract

Objective To establish an analysis method for quantitatively determining phenolic character-istic components and correlation analyzing their quality representation of specific chromatograms in Shaji (Seabuckthorn Fruit,Hippophae rhamnoides),and to review the quality of Shaji effectively and accurate-ly by applying association analysis-reviewing mode.Methods HPLC-PDA method was used to quantita-tively determine the content of phenolic characteristic components in 11 batches of Shaji(protocatechuic acid,ellagic acid,narcissin,quercetin,isorhamnetin),and to establish phenolic specific chromatograms of Shaji.The quality of 11 batches of Shaji was characterized based on teasing characteristic peaks and chemical types.The quantity of 11 batches of Shaji was characterized based on quantity and peak areas of protocatechuic acid, ellagic acid, narcissin, quercetin, isorhamnetin, phenolic acids(represented by protocatechuic acid)and flavonoids(represented by narcissin)in the specific chromatograms.The characterized results of quality and quantity of 11 batches of Shaji were given association analysis based on baseline material of Shaji.Results The characteristic components of protocatechuic acid, ellagic acid,narcissin,quercetin,isorhamnetin all had good linear correlation,and the results of methodological investigation were in accordance with the quantitative determination requirements.Taken batch 7 of Shaji as baseline material, there were totally 18 characteristic peaks in phenolic specific chromatograms of Shaji,including 3 peaks of phenolic acids and 15 peaks of flavonoids, and all 18 characteristic peaks appeared in the chromatograms of 11 batches of Shaji.The quantity of characteristic components were higher in batch 8, 7, 10, 4, 5, 11 and 1 after analyzed and reviewed by using association analysis-reviewing mode.The relevance of batch 6, 2, 3, 1 and 11 was the highest with baseline material of Shaji.Comprehensive reviewing showed that the excellent extents of batch 1,11,8,6 and 7 were prior. Conclusion The quantitative determination method of phenolic characteristic components in Shaji estab-lished in this study is easy and accurate.The association analysis-reviewing mode for quality characteriza-tion of phenolic specific chromatograms can be used for analyzing the quality and application validity of Shaji and reviewing quality of Shaji effectively and accurately.
